Men's Basketball Staff Sets Camp for June 14-18
May 25, 2010 | Men's Basketball
Ball State head men's basketball coach Billy Taylor and his staff will conduct a full day camp catering to grades 1-8 with a wide range of skill levels from June 14-18.
The full day camp will run from 8:30 a.m. to 4:30 p.m. each day with the option of early arrival (8 a.m.) or late pickup (5 p.m.). The Ball State Basketball camp staff will assess the skill level, size and age to appropriately place campers in a position which will maximize their camp experience.
Each camper will receive a Ball State Basketball t-shirt, Ball State camper book with comprehensive evaluation on the individual, certificate of participation and skill development ideas. Daily competitions and games will be divided according to age groups to ensure safety and competitive games.
Ball State basketball campers will received fundamental instruction and supervision each day with many of the Ball State men's basketball players and coaches.
Coach Taylor will be in his fourth season as the Ball State men's basketball coach this season. He joined the Cardinals after a successful five-year stint as the head coach at Lehigh University. As a player, Coach Taylor was recruited to play at Notre Dame by coaching legend Digger Phelps. Taylor lettered all four years for the Irish and was voted team captain twice. He graduated from Notre Dame with a bachelor's degree in business administration and computer applications before working as a financial consultant before entering coaching in 1998.
